1,106

Best Middle Schools in Missouri

  • /5

    Barat Academy

    17815 Wild Horse Creek Rd, Chesterfield, MO 63005

    Private Middle, High School 6th to 12th

    • A
      Niche Grade
    • Students

      42

    • Tuition

      $14,950

    • Student Teacher Ratio

      3:1

    • Avg. Review Score

      4

    Barat Academy
  • /14

    Chaminade College Prep School

    425 S Lindbergh Blvd, Saint Louis, MO 63131

    Private Middle, High School 6th to 12th

    • A
      Niche Grade
    • Students

      834

    • Tuition

      $24,755

    • Student Teacher Ratio

      8:1

    • Avg. Review Score

      4

    Chaminade College Prep School
  • /14

    Christ Community Lutheran School - Kirkwood - Middle School & Early Childhood Campus

    110 W Woodbine Ave, Kirkwood, MO 63122

    Private Pre-K, Middle School Pre-K to 8th

    • A
      Niche Grade
    • Students

      267

    • Tuition

      $8,240

    • Student Teacher Ratio

      11:1

    • Avg. Review Score

      3.9

    Christ Community Lutheran School - Kirkwood - Middle School & Early Childhood Campus
  • /14

    Christian Academy Of Greater St Louis

    11050 N Warson Rd, Saint Louis, MO 63114

    Private Pre-K, Elementary, Middle, High School Pre-K to 12th

    • A
      Niche Grade
    • Students

      128

    • Tuition

      $9,720

    • Student Teacher Ratio

      6:1

    • Avg. Review Score

      3.8

    Christian Academy Of Greater St Louis
  • /7

    Christian Fellowship School

    4600 Christian Fellowship Rd, Columbia, MO 65203

    Private Pre-K, Elementary, Middle, High School Pre-K to 12th

    • A
      Niche Grade
    • Students

      475

    • Tuition

      $9,950

    • Student Teacher Ratio

      11:1

    • Avg. Review Score

      4.5

    Christian Fellowship School
  • /4

    City Academy

    4175 N Kingshighway Blvd, Saint Louis, MO 63115

    Private Pre-K, Elementary, Middle School Pre-K to 6th

    • A
      Niche Grade
    • Students

      213

    • Tuition

      $26,000

    • Student Teacher Ratio

      7:1

    • Avg. Review Score

      3.2

    City Academy
  • /7

    Frontier Middle School

    9233 Highway DD, O'Fallon, MO 63368

    Public Middle School 6th to 8th

    • A-
      Niche Grade
    • 10
      GreatSchools
    • Students

      1,244

    • Math Proficiency

      54%

    • Student Teacher Ratio

      15:1

    • Reading Proficiency

      50%

    Frontier Middle School
  • /14

    Greenwood Laboratory School

    1024 S National Ave, Springfield, MO 65897

    Private Elementary, Middle, High School K to 12th

    • A
      Niche Grade
    • Students

      397

    • Tuition

      $7,775

    • Student Teacher Ratio

      17:1

    • Avg. Review Score

      4

    Greenwood Laboratory School
  • /15

    Living Water Academy

    17780 Mueller Rd, Glencoe, MO 63038

    Private Pre-K, Elementary, Middle School Pre-K to 8th

    • A
      Niche Grade
    • Students

      229

    • Tuition

      $7,950

    • Student Teacher Ratio

      10:1

    • Avg. Review Score

      4.9

    Living Water Academy
  • /9

    St Paul's Lutheran School

    1300 N Ballas Rd, Des Peres, MO 63131

    Private Pre-K, Elementary, Middle School Pre-K to 8th

    • A
      Niche Grade
    • Students

      250

    • Tuition

      $8,300

    • Student Teacher Ratio

      12:1

    • Avg. Review Score

      5

    St Paul's Lutheran School
  • /7

    St. Therese School

    7277 NW Highway 9, Kansas City, MO 64152

    Private Elementary, Middle School K to 8th

    • A
      Niche Grade
    • Students

      651

    • Tuition

      $6,100

    • Student Teacher Ratio

      15:1

    • Avg. Review Score

      3.5

    St. Therese School
  • /7

    The Fulton School

    1100 White Rd, Chesterfield, MO 63017

    Private Pre-K, Elementary, Middle, High School Pre-K to 12th

    • A
      Niche Grade
    • Students

      137

    • Tuition

      $24,700

    • Student Teacher Ratio

      7:1

    • Avg. Review Score

      4.8

    The Fulton School
  • /7

    Villa Duchesne and Oak Hill School

    10801 Conway Rd, Saint Louis, MO 63131

    Private Pre-K, Elementary, Middle, High School Pre-K to 12th

    • A
      Niche Grade
    • Students

      471

    • Tuition

      $28,820

    • Student Teacher Ratio

      7:1

    • Avg. Review Score

      3.7

    Villa Duchesne and Oak Hill School
  • /4

    Westminster Christian Academy

    800 Maryville Centre Dr, Chesterfield, MO 63017

    Private Middle, High School 7th to 12th

    • A
      Niche Grade
    • Students

      973

    • Tuition

      $23,400

    • Student Teacher Ratio

      10:1

    • Avg. Review Score

      4.1

    Westminster Christian Academy
  • /10

    Brentwood Middle School

    2225 High School Dr, Brentwood, MO 63144

    Public Middle School 6th to 8th

    • A
      Niche Grade
    • 9
      GreatSchools
    • Students

      153

    • Math Proficiency

      62%

    • Student Teacher Ratio

      10:1

    • Reading Proficiency

      62%

    Brentwood Middle School
  • /7

    Dr. Bernard J. Dubray Middle School

    100 Dubray Dr, Saint Peters, MO 63376

    Public Middle School 6th to 8th

    • A
      Niche Grade
    • 9
      GreatSchools
    • Students

      817

    • Math Proficiency

      57%

    • Student Teacher Ratio

      11:1

    • Reading Proficiency

      54%

    Dr. Bernard J. Dubray Middle School
  • /7

    Fort Zumwalt West Middle School

    150 Waterford Crossing Dr, O'Fallon, MO 63368

    Public Middle School 6th to 8th

    • A
      Niche Grade
    • 9
      GreatSchools
    • Students

      1,145

    • Math Proficiency

      61%

    • Student Teacher Ratio

      12:1

    • Reading Proficiency

      57%

    Fort Zumwalt West Middle School
  • /14

    Wildwood Middle School

    17401 Manchester Rd, Wildwood, MO 63038

    Public Middle School 6th to 8th

    • A
      Niche Grade
    • 9
      GreatSchools
    • Students

      543

    • Math Proficiency

      63%

    • Student Teacher Ratio

      11:1

    • Reading Proficiency

      60%

    Wildwood Middle School
  • /7

    Ladue Middle

    9701 CONWAY Rd, Saint Louis, MO 63124

    Public Middle School 6th to 8th

    • A+
      Niche Grade
    • 8
      GreatSchools
    • Students

      993

    • Math Proficiency

      63%

    • Student Teacher Ratio

      13:1

    • Reading Proficiency

      65%

    Ladue Middle
  • /7

    Oakville Middle School

    5950 Telegraph Rd, Saint Louis, MO 63129

    Public Middle School 6th to 8th

    • B+
      Niche Grade
    • 10
      GreatSchools
    • Students

      642

    • Math Proficiency

      41%

    • Student Teacher Ratio

      15:1

    • Reading Proficiency

      49%

    Oakville Middle School
  • /10

    Wydown Middle School

    6500 Wydown Blvd, Clayton, MO 63105

    Public Middle School 6th to 8th

    • A+
      Niche Grade
    • 8
      GreatSchools
    • Students

      670

    • Math Proficiency

      68%

    • Student Teacher Ratio

      9:1

    • Reading Proficiency

      69%

    Wydown Middle School
  • /7

    Jefferson Middle School

    713 Rogers St, Columbia, MO 65201

    Public Middle School 6th to 8th

    • A-
      Niche Grade
    • 9
      GreatSchools
    • Students

      621

    • Math Proficiency

      48%

    • Student Teacher Ratio

      13:1

    • Reading Proficiency

      54%

    Jefferson Middle School
  • /14

    Ozark Middle School

    3600 N State Highway NN, Ozark, MO 65721

    Public Middle School 6th to 7th

    • A-
      Niche Grade
    • 9
      GreatSchools
    • Students

      944

    • Math Proficiency

      61%

    • Student Teacher Ratio

      13:1

    • Reading Proficiency

      49%

    Ozark Middle School
  • /2

    Barnwell Middle School

    1035 Jungs Station Rd, Saint Charles, MO 63303

    Public Middle School 6th to 8th

    • A
      Niche Grade
    • 8
      GreatSchools
    • Students

      783

    • Math Proficiency

      60%

    • Student Teacher Ratio

      16:1

    • Reading Proficiency

      60%

    Barnwell Middle School
  • /7

    Bryan Middle School

    605 Independence Rd, Weldon Spring, MO 63304

    Public Middle School 6th to 8th

    • A
      Niche Grade
    • 8
      GreatSchools
    • Students

      831

    • Math Proficiency

      58%

    • Student Teacher Ratio

      17:1

    • Reading Proficiency

      62%

    Bryan Middle School

Showing Results 26 - 50, Page 2 of 24